pppoeconf doesn't work with the ppp version as present in Debian/bullseye, I reported this as https://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=990978 towards Debian. We either include a fixed version of it for our Grml release or should consider dropping the package (I'm not sure if anyone is still using those things in 2021?)

Jochen Sprickerhof thankfully did an NMU in Debian, so we pulled pppoeconf 1.21+nmu2 from Debian/unstable into our grml-live repository and ship this with our Grml 2021.07 stable release. Closing hereby.
